The ESP32 is a series of low-cost, low-power system-on-a-chip microcontrollers with integrated Wi-Fi and dual-mode Bluetooth. Developed by Espressif Systems, it is based on the ESP32 microcontroller and includes built-in Wi-Fi and dual-mode Bluetooth capabilities.
One of the most notable features of the ESP32 is its dual-core processor, which allows it to handle multiple tasks at the same time. It also has a large number of input/output pins, making it suitable for a wide range of projects. Additionally, it has a wide range of built-in peripheral devices such as:
A high-performance on-chip Wi-Fi and Bluetooth controller
A high-speed processor (up to 240 MHz)
4MB Flash memory and 520KB SRAM
Capacitive touch sensors
Hall effect sensor
Temperature sensor
Low-noise sense amplifier
The ESP32 is also equipped with a variety of peripheral interfaces such as I2C, SPI, UART, I2S, and an infrared remote controller (IR). This makes it suitable for a wide range of applications, including IoT, home automation, and other connected devices.
Overall, the ESP32 is a powerful and versatile microcontroller that is well-suited for a wide range of projects and applications. With its built-in Wi-Fi and Bluetooth capabilities, it can be used to create a wide range of connected devices, making it an attractive option for IoT and other wireless applications.
